MTD Snowblower problem
#1   Feb 12, 2006 12:45 pm
I've got a 10 yr old MTD 5hp 2 stage 22" clearing width snowblower with a Tecumseh HSSK-50 engine. It ran fine until this year, it starts fine, moves forward and everything seems to work until it encounters snow. The augers will jam with as little as 1" of snow, the engine doesn't die, just the augers can't seem to chew through & impel the snow. There are no obstructions in the augers, they turn fine when no snow is involved.

I'm not very mechanically inclined, but I did find the 123 page Tecumseh Technician's Handbook [engine repair manual] for that model online, have the manual that came with the snowblower, and saw some parts [replacement auger belts] at Home Depot, but haven't a clue as to what needs fixing. When I called the repair shop last week, they were was too backed up to even look at it.  Wasn't able to buy a new blower this week, they've sold out for the season.  I'm getting buried by a blizzard today & am already sick of hand shoveling. Can anyone offer a clue as to what is wrong and how I can fix it?
